Tag Archive for: Takamaka Rum
Takamaka Rum: Bernard d'Offay about the number 1 spirit from the Seychelles
Takamaka rum epitomises the spirit of the Seychelles. Each bottle is produced and bottled at the Trois Frères Distillery, which was opened in 2002 by brothers Bernard…